Block 684,157
Block Hash
98ddb0171350e4187d45f0db8834e485e47a84456477321d96121d4033918f61
Previous Block Hash
4c53c5cda05ceb44d7c391ae507cd28c1461b24cdfff3e8b667eeddbfe2ef03e
Mined
Transactions
3
Difficulty
44.34 M
Size
622 bytes
Transactions (3)
1 input, 1 output
10,000.00452
PEPE
1 input, 2 outputs
64,977.0243
PEPE
1 input, 2 outputs
64,976.02204
PEPE